Navigating the Regulatory Maze: Staying Compliant

The regulatory landscape surrounding online gambling in Australia is complex and subject to ongoing change. It’s crucial to stay informed about the latest legislation and regulations to ensure you are gambling legally and responsibly. The Interactive Gambling Act 2001 (IGA) is the primary piece of legislation governing online gambling in Australia. This act prohibits online casinos from offering their services to Australian residents, but it does allow for licensed sports betting and lottery services. The enforcement of these regulations falls under the purview of various state and territory gambling authorities. Understanding the specific regulations in your state or territory is essential. Always ensure that the online platform you are using is licensed by a reputable gambling authority, such as the Northern Territory Racing Commission or the Tasmanian Gaming Commission. Be aware of any restrictions on the types of games you can play or the amount you can wager. Staying informed and compliant is paramount to avoiding legal issues and ensuring a safe and responsible gambling experience.

Responsible Gambling: Protecting Yourself and Others

Responsible gambling is not just a legal requirement; it’s a fundamental principle for ensuring a sustainable and enjoyable gambling experience. Set clear limits on your spending and time spent gambling, and stick to them. Never chase losses, and recognize the signs of problem gambling, such as increasing your wagers to recoup losses, neglecting other responsibilities, or experiencing financial difficulties. Utilize the responsible gambling tools offered by online platforms, such as deposit limits, self-exclusion options, and reality checks. Seek help from support organizations like Gambling Help Online or Lifeline if you are struggling with problem gambling. Remember that gambling should be a form of entertainment, not a source of income or a means of escaping problems. Prioritize your well-being and the well-being of those around you.
